Anar a: Buscar
FIB > Els estudis > Pla 91 > Pàgines de les assignatures > Departament ESAII > DSBMI Castellano | English
ACS
CAM
CI
CO
COI
CPR
DS
DSBMI
FTC
II
P
PA
ROB
SD
TDS
TET
VO



Disseny de Sistemes Basats en Microprocessadors (DSBMI)




Professors Responsables: ANTONI BENIT MARTÍNEZ VELASCO (abmvesaii.upc.edu)
Crèdits: 9.0 (4.5 T 2.25 P 2.25 L)

Departament: ESAII

Tipus d'assignatura

Optativa per la EI , ETIS

Requisits de l'assignatura

EC1 - Pre-requisit per la EI , ETIS
FTC - Pre-requisit per la EI , ETIS


Objectius docents

L'assignatura té com objectius la presentació dels elements que
formen un sistema microporcessador, el seu conexionat al bus i la
utilització com a solució en aplicacions que ho requereixin.
L'assignatura dóna també una visió descriptiva dels
sitemes microprocessadors avançats i sistemes multimicroprocesadors.
Per tal de recolzar aquests objectius durant el curs s'implementarà al
laboratori una aplicació que utilitza un microcomputador.

Programa

1. Sistemes digitals programables.
- Microprocesadors i microcomputadors.

- Evolució.

- Components bàsics del sistema.

- Camps d'aplicació.

2. Microprocessadors.
- Microprocessadors. Tipus.

- Forma d'operació. Senyals de control.

- E/S multiplexades. Seqüenciament.

- Estructures "bit-slice".

3. Memòria
- Tipus de memòria.

- Memòria estàtica. Memòria volàtil.

- Memòries de doble accés.

- Unitats de gestió de memòria. (MMU).

4. Sistema S'E/S.
- E/S en paral.lel. Ports.

- Ports programables.

- Interrupcions. Control d'interrupcions.

- Interfícies d'E/S.

- Controladors d'E/S multiplexades.

5. Transferència de dades.
- Transferència sèrie de dades.

- Usart.

- Estàndars de comunicació sèrie.

- Transferència en paral.lel.

- DMA. Tipus de controladors.

6. Altres elements perifèrics.
- Mesura de l'interval de temps.

- Rellotges en temps real.

- Coprocessadors aritmètics.

- Controladors especialitzats.

7. Sistemes d'ajut al desenvolupament de sistemes basats en microporcessadors.
- Analitzadors lògics.

- Emuladors. Conceptes.

- Formes d'operació.

- Tipus i característiques.

8. Microprocessadors avançats.
- Estructuras de processadors.

- Nivell d'integració funcional.

- Mòduls microcomputadors.

- Tipus de busos. Estàndars.

9. Microcomputadors integrats.
- Microcomputadors en un sol xip.

- Tipus. Arquitectures internes.

- Multiplexatge d'E/S.

- Expansió de mèmoria.

- Aplicacions.

10. Processadors especialitzats.
- Transputers. Estructura interna.

- Arquitecturas basadas en transputers.

- Aplicacions.

- OSP. Tipus.

- Aplicacions.

11. Sistemes multimicroprocessador.
- Estructures bàsiques de sistemes multimicroprocesador.

- Sistemes de commutació de busos.

- Implementació de matrius "crossbar".

- Sistemes basats en memòries de doble accés.

12. Disseny de sistemes digitals.
- Definició d'especificacions.

- Particionament. Compromís hardware/software.

- Simulació del hardware.

- Tècniques de disseny fiable.

- Normes i estàndars.

- Documentació tècnica del sistema.

Avaluació

L'avaluació de l'assignatura es farà a partit de:
  - Proves periòdiques (2) fetes al llarg del curs = P
  - Les pràctiques de laboratori = L
  - Una prova final de tota l'assignaura = F
La nota final obtinguda serà la millor de:
  N = 0.3P + 0.5F + 0.2L (PiL>5)
  N = 0.8F + 0.2L (F>3 i L>5)

Bibliografia

Bibliografia bàsica

- ALEXANDRIS Design of Microprocessor-based System Prentice Hall, 1993
- TRIEBEL, A.V.; SINGH The 68020 Microprocessors: Hardware, Software and Interfacing Techniques Prentice Hall, 1991
- Peripheral Components. Catàleg tècnic d'INTEL , 1992

Informació complementària

CLASSES PRACTIQUES
Durant el curs els alumnes faran una única práctica, en grups de
3 alumnes, consistent en el disseny i implementació d'una plaça
microcomputadora que incorpori els circuits interficies necessaris per tal de
captar i visualitzar les dades següents: Velocitat instantànea d'un
cotxe, km acumulats (totals i parcials), informació analògica
provinent de 3 sensors (pressió, temperatura, consum).


versió per imprimir